February 28, 2012
Wind Cave National Park Equals Visitors and Money and Jobs
A new National Park Service (NPS) report shows the 104,000 visitors who toured Wind Cave in 2010 spent $17.6 million in the park and surrounding communities. This spending supported more than 300 area jobs.

February 28, 2012
Wind Cave National Park Uses Satellites to Track Elk
Thirty-five GPS (Global Positioning System) radio collars were recently placed on elk in Wind Cave National Park. This marks the second year of a three-year study to document the effects of a recently implemented elk management plan.
